]> git.donarmstrong.com Git - dsa-puppet.git/commitdiff
resolve exec dependency and rename
authorLuca Filipozzi <lfilipoz@emyr.net>
Sat, 4 Jan 2014 03:26:01 +0000 (03:26 +0000)
committerLuca Filipozzi <lfilipoz@emyr.net>
Sat, 4 Jan 2014 03:26:01 +0000 (03:26 +0000)
modules/ssl/manifests/init.pp
modules/ssl/manifests/service.pp

index 3696eb4561e93f64815d92856d8f19daef9c9d28..30cc261c0200de5681f72c509f2829438540596c 100644 (file)
@@ -46,7 +46,7 @@ class ssl {
        }
        file { '/etc/ssl/debian/certs/thishost.crt':
                source  => "puppet:///modules/ssl/clientcerts/${::fqdn}.client.crt",
-               notify  => Exec['c_rehash /etc/ssl/debian/certs'],
+               notify  => Exec['refresh_debian_hashes'],
        }
        file { '/etc/ssl/debian/keys/thishost.key':
                source  => "puppet:///modules/ssl/clientcerts/${::fqdn}.key",
@@ -56,14 +56,14 @@ class ssl {
        }
        file { '/etc/ssl/debian/certs/ca.crt':
                source  => 'puppet:///modules/ssl/clientcerts/ca.crt',
-               notify  => Exec['c_rehash /etc/ssl/debian/certs'],
+               notify  => Exec['refresh_debian_hashes'],
        }
        file { '/etc/ssl/debian/crls/ca.crl':
                source  => 'puppet:///modules/ssl/clientcerts/ca.crl',
        }
        file { '/etc/ssl/debian/certs/thishost-server.crt':
                source  => "puppet:///modules/exim/certs/${::fqdn}.crt",
-               notify  => Exec['c_rehash /etc/ssl/debian/certs'],
+               notify  => Exec['refresh_debian_hashes'],
        }
        file { '/etc/ssl/debian/keys/thishost-server.key':
                source  => "puppet:///modules/exim/certs/${::fqdn}.key",
@@ -90,7 +90,7 @@ class ssl {
                notify      => Exec['refresh_normal_hashes'],
                require     => Package['ca-certificates'],
        }
-       exec { 'c_rehash /etc/ssl/debian/certs': # refresh_debian_hashes
+       exec { 'refresh_debian_hashes':
                refreshonly => true,
                require     => Package['openssl'],
        }
index ef7d74a133871199b8a2ae2f114ca90d9973197f..f0400525dd76313b9145e5911dacd9be03e0e67c 100644 (file)
@@ -7,19 +7,19 @@ define ssl::service($ensure = present, $tlsaport = 443, $notify = []) {
 
        file { "/etc/ssl/debian/certs/$name.crt":
                source => "puppet:///modules/ssl/servicecerts/${name}.crt",
-               notify => [ Exec['c_rehash /etc/ssl/debian/certs'], $notify ],
+               notify => [ Exec['refresh_debian_hashes'], $notify ],
        }
        file { "/etc/ssl/debian/certs/$name.crt-chain":
                source => [ "puppet:///modules/ssl/chains/${name}.crt", "puppet:///modules/ssl/servicecerts/${name}.crt" ],
-               notify => [ Exec['c_rehash /etc/ssl/debian/certs'], $notify ],
-               links => follow,
+               notify => [ Exec['refresh_debian_hashes'], $notify ],
+               links  => follow,
        }
 
        if $tlsaport > 0 {
                dnsextras::tlsa_record{ "tlsa-${name}-${tlsaport}":
-                       zone => 'debian.org',
+                       zone     => 'debian.org',
                        certfile => "/etc/puppet/modules/ssl/files/servicecerts/${name}.crt",
-                       port => $tlsaport,
+                       port     => $tlsaport,
                        hostname => "$name",
                }
        }